定制制造的增长困境:为什么越定制,越难规模化?
在制造业升级与出海浪潮中,“定制”几乎成为一个必然方向。
- ODM
- POD
- 小批量定制
- 柔性制造
- 快反供应链
几乎所有制造企业,都在往“更定制、更灵活”的方向演进。
但与此同时,一个越来越明显、却很少被系统讨论的问题正在出现:
越定制,越难增长;
单子越个性化,企业反而越做越累。
这并不是个别企业的困扰,
而是定制制造模式本身,在增长层面暴露出的结构性矛盾。
一、一个反直觉的现实:定制订单多了,企业却不轻松
从表面看,定制制造似乎是“高价值”的:
- 客单价更高
- 毛利空间更大
- 客户黏性更强
但大量 ODM / 定制型工厂会发现:
- 报价工作量急剧上升
- 方案反复修改
- 客户沟通成本极高
- 项目节奏完全不可控
最终的状态往往是:
订单不少,
但团队被拖垮;
看起来在增长,
实际却越来越不可复制。
二、问题的根源,并不在“定制”本身
必须先明确一点:
定制并不是问题,问题是“定制被当成项目来做”。
在多数企业内部,定制订单的运作方式仍然是:
- 一个客户 = 一个项目
- 一个项目 = 一套临时方案
- 一次成交 = 一次重新开始
这种模式在早期是可行的,
但一旦订单数量上来,就会立刻暴露上限。
三、为什么“项目制定制”,天然无法规模化?
1️⃣ 每一单都从“零理解”开始
在典型定制流程中:
- 客户需求不清晰
- 设计反复沟通
- 技术多次确认
企业几乎每一单,都在重复:
解释能力
教育客户
重新对齐认知
这意味着:
- 客户理解成本极高
- 内部沟通成本极高
规模一旦上来,系统必然崩溃。
2️⃣ 知识沉淀极低,经验无法复用
项目制定制有一个致命问题:
经验掌握在“人”手里,而不是系统里。
- 资深业务知道怎么判断客户
- 老工程师知道怎么控风险
- 新人只能靠跟单学习
一旦关键人员离开,能力就随之流失。
3️⃣ 成交高度依赖个体能力
在项目制逻辑下:
- 谁能谈清楚
- 谁能稳住客户
- 谁能协调内部
就决定了项目能不能做成。
这会导致企业出现明显的 “英雄依赖症”。
四、真正的矛盾:定制的复杂性,与增长的可复制性冲突
增长的本质是什么?
把一次成功,变成可以重复发生的成功。
而定制制造的现实是:
- 每个客户都不同
- 每个方案都不同
- 每个决策都充满不确定性
如果不对“复杂性”进行结构化处理,
增长就只能停留在“多做几个项目”。
五、为什么很多定制制造企业,会卡在一个“隐形天花板”?
这个天花板通常表现为:
- 人数一上来,效率反而下降
- 订单增加,但利润不成比例
- 老板必须深度参与每一个大单
本质原因只有一个:
企业的增长逻辑,仍然停留在“人工项目驱动”。
六、真正可规模化的定制制造,一定不是“全定制”
一个重要但容易被误解的结论是:
所有成功规模化的定制制造,本质上都是“结构化定制”。
它们并不是:
- 什么都能定
- 什么都从零开始
而是:
- 定制范围是可控的
- 变量是被预先设计的
- 决策路径是可预测的
七、从“接项目”到“跑系统”:定制制造的真正分水岭
要突破增长瓶颈,定制制造必须完成一次认知升级:
❌ 项目型定制思维
- 先接单
- 再理解
- 再协调
- 再交付
✅ 系统型定制思维
- 先定义可定制边界
- 再结构化需求
- 再标准化决策路径
- 最后交付结果
这不是降低定制能力,
而是让定制具备可复制性。
八、为什么“系统化”是定制制造唯一的出路?
系统化并不意味着流程僵化,
而是把复杂性提前消化。
1️⃣ 系统提前完成“需求筛选”
不是所有客户都适合定制。
系统可以在前端完成:
- 需求成熟度判断
- 预算匹配
- 决策可行性评估
避免团队被无效定制消耗。
2️⃣ 系统承担“理解与教育”的工作
通过结构化内容、可视化配置、方案逻辑拆解:
- 客户先理解
- 再沟通
- 再决策
业务人员不再重复基础解释。
3️⃣ 系统沉淀经验,而不是靠人记住
每一次定制决策,都成为:
- 数据
- 规则
- 可复用路径
企业能力开始真正积累。
九、POD / ODM 的未来,不属于“最能扛项目的人”
而属于:
最早把定制能力,系统化、结构化、平台化的企业。
未来的竞争,不是:
- 谁能接更复杂的单
而是:
- 谁能让复杂,变得可复制
十、定制制造的下一阶段,是“定制即产品化”
真正成熟的定制企业,会逐步实现:
- 定制模块化
- 决策路径产品化
- 成交过程系统化
客户感知到的是“高度灵活”,
企业内部运行的是“高度稳定”。
结语:定制不是规模的对立面,项目制才是
如果用一句话总结:
定制制造之所以难以规模化,
不是因为定制本身,
而是因为它长期被用“项目制”来承载。
当定制被系统化,
当复杂被结构化,
当经验被沉淀为能力,
定制,反而会成为最强的护城河。










评论 (0)
这篇文章还没有评论者,快来成为第一位!